Bar Equipment

You will need to consider what equipment you need in your bar area. 

A good place to start is by deciding whether you want a full-service bar or just a few basic items. 

If you are going for a full-service bar, think about what types of drinks and snacks you will be serving and make sure you have the necessary equipment to prepare them. 

This could include a blender, ice machine, bottles of spirits, mixer drinks and other condiments such as olives or cherries.

Bar Storage

Once you have the equipment, consider how to store it. 

A good way to get organized is by using shelves or wall-mounted racks for bottles and glasses. 

This will help keep your bar area neat and tidy while maximizing space. 

You can also make use of empty corners in your home bar area with furniture such as a liquor cabinet or wine rack.

Bar Accessories

Make sure you have all the necessary bar accessories to make your home bar complete. 

This could include a bottle opener, cocktail shaker, ice tongs, jiggers and stirrers. 

Consider adding some decorations such as vintage signs or artwork for a unique touch.

Plan Your Home Bar Layout

Once you decide to install a home bar, the most important factor is planning. 

You need to plan out the size, style, layout and design of your bar in order to make sure it looks perfect and functions properly. 

Here are some tips on how to effectively plan your home bar layout:

Measure Your Space

Before you begin to plan your home bar layout, you need to measure the space that you have available. 

Take into account any existing furniture and appliances as well as any potential obstructions or traffic flow issues. 

Knowing the exact dimensions of your area will help ensure that your design is accurate.

Choose a Focal Point

The focal point of your bar should be the first thing that catches your eye when you enter. 

This should be placed at the center of the room and can be anything from a large mirror to a unique light fixture.

Establish Traffic Flow

Make sure to plan out how people will move around your bar. 

You don’t want guests bumping into each other, so plan out a clear path of movement.

Add Seating

You’ll need to have sufficient seating for your guests, but you don’t want the bar to be crowded either.

Consider using smaller chairs or benches that can be tucked under the bar when not in use.

Choose the Right Materials

For a successful home bar, make sure to choose durable materials that can handle spills and regular wear-and-tear. 

Consider using wood, marble or stainless steel.

Pick Your Finishing Touches

Make your home bar unique with special touches such as a chalkboard wall for drinks menu, bottle openers, ornamental mirrors or wall art.

By considering all these steps when planning your home bar layout, you can create a space that is both functional and aesthetically pleasing.
